Output e50c96d99cd4f10e49003999343ca51e02fd6ac1c90ad7862a852055cf8a1036:1

value
57788145
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1613ce3a4aa06975145c956a63f138fe4be9b89f OP_EQUAL
address
33hkWsyM14Qx6yKczbdBcNUwLK6Qzu4HqL
transaction
e50c96d99cd4f10e49003999343ca51e02fd6ac1c90ad7862a852055cf8a1036
spent
true